Search hotels in Mombasa South Coast, Kenya

Enter your dates and choose from 590 hotels and other places to stay

Check out these popular cities in Mombasa South Coast

Stay in Mombasa South Coast's best hotels!

Filter by:

Star rating

Review score

Asha Boutique Hotel

Hotel in Diani Beach

Set in Diani Beach, 3.5 km from Leisure Lodge Golf Club, Asha Boutique Hotel offers accommodation with an outdoor swimming pool, free private parking, a garden and a terrace.

M
Magdalena
From
Poland
staff, restaurant, facilities, pretty much everything was excellent!
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 141 reviews
Price from
US$237.50
1 night, 2 adults

Sawa Sawa Beach House

Hotel in Msambweni

Set in Msambweni, a few steps from Msambweni Beach, Sawa Sawa Beach House offers accommodation with an outdoor swimming pool, free private parking, a garden and a private beach area.

A
Adriana
From
Portugal
This hotel is gorgeous!! Stacey, the manager, welcomed us very well and helped with everything we needed during our stay. If you're looking for a quiet place, it's the perfect option!
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 211 reviews
Price from
US$67.28
1 night, 2 adults

Pinewood Beach Resort and Spa

Hotel in Diani Beach

Pinewood Beach Resort and Spa is located on Galu Beach and 10 km away from the Ukunda Airstrip. This boutique hotel features water sport facilities, an outdoor pool and restaurants.

I
Ildikó
From
Hungary
Very well run boutique hotel with kind, helpful, polite and always smiling staff. They worked for us hard from early in the morning till late in the evening.The garden was very well-kept, it was amezing, we felt like being in paradise. The food was so tasty with wide range. We liked every minutes of staying there! Thank you! We recommend this hotel to everyone.
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 127 reviews
Price from
US$214
1 night, 2 adults

Nomad Beach Resort

Hotel in Diani Beach

Nestled along the pristine shores of Diani Beach, Nomad Beach Resort offers the perfect blend of luxury, relaxation, and adventure on Kenya’s stunning Southern Coast.

J
Jonas
From
Sweden
The beachfront location. Calm and quiet hotel.
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 141 reviews
Price from
US$382.50
1 night, 2 adults

Amkia Villas Diani

Hotel in Diani Beach

Situated in Diani Beach, 2.6 km from Colobus Conservation, Amkia Villas Diani features accommodation with an outdoor swimming pool, free private parking, a garden and a terrace.

T
Trang
From
Germany
Everything! It felt so private and I loved everything about the apartment. Interior, very good standard and pool Area was beautiful too. Felt so comfortable in Amkia that I will skip going to watamu. will come back to Amkia in a couple of days to spend the rest of my holidays there.
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 31 reviews
Price from
US$112.50
1 night, 2 adults

Skippers - Adults only

Hotel in Diani Beach

Located in Diani Beach, 1.2 km from Diani Beach, Skippers - Adults only provides accommodation with free bikes, free private parking, an outdoor swimming pool and a fitness centre.

M
Munezero
From
Uganda
The fact that it’s near the road and the place is quiet and cozy
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 6 reviews
Price from
US$36
1 night, 2 adults

The Maji Beach Boutique Hotel -Adults Only

Hotel in Diani Beach

Situated along the sandy Diani Beach, The Maji Beach Boutique Hotel features an outdoor and indoor pool, a restaurant and poolside bar. It also offers a fitness centre and massage services.

S
Simon
From
Denmark
Fantastic setting, wonderful rooms and pool that sweeps around this great Boutique Hotel. All the staff were excellent and friendly, they clearly enjoyed their jobs as well as excellent training. The Chef made fantastic meals, including Tuna carpaccio and Lobstwr Thermidor. Fantastic Hotel!
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 55 reviews
Price from
US$586.80
1 night, 2 adults

Boxo Diani - Unique Beach Front Container Eco-Hotel

Hotel in Diani Beach

Set in Diani Beach, 300 metres from Galu Beach, Boxo Diani - Unique Beach Front Container Eco-Hotel offers accommodation with an outdoor swimming pool, free private parking, a shared lounge and a...

L
Lorena
From
Argentina
It s near the beach. Staff is really helpful. The air cond is great. Breakfast ok.
Scored out of 10, guest rating 8.6
Fabulous - What previous guests thought, 361 reviews
Price from
US$61.65
1 night, 2 adults

LalaGalu - Beachfront EcoCabins

Hotel in Diani Beach

Set in Diani Beach, a few steps from Galu Beach, LalaGalu - Beachfront EcoCabins offers accommodation with an outdoor swimming pool, free private parking, a fitness centre and a terrace.

T
Toomas
From
Estonia
A piece of paradise - very nice little modern place to stay…I cannot fault a thing instead highly recommend;) The place itself is super nice and clean and modern concept with eco cabins…the view to the ocean…the access to the beach…the restaurant…better than we imagined…a place where You can really relax and rest…and as I did some research before booking a stay, I think that there is no such similar place on that strip of Diani beach….You can find big old hotels but this is rare….and especially have to point out that the real-real treasure in this hotel is the staff…The people working there make such a great value to the place…Me and my family staying there for 11days felt like being part of Lala Galu’s family somehow😊 Big hugs&kisses from Estonia!!!
Scored out of 10, guest rating 8.6
Fabulous - What previous guests thought, 214 reviews
Price from
US$187.05
1 night, 2 adults

Safari Beach Hotel

Hotel in Diani Beach

Situated in Diani Beach, a few steps from Diani Beach, Safari Beach Hotel features accommodation with an outdoor swimming pool, free private parking, a garden and a shared lounge.

K
Kurbanova
From
Kenya
I would like to thank all staff of the hotel, including security, cooks, reception, spa, cleaners..., for outstanding and exceptional services to my disable mother. Fantastic hotel at the beach with a quiet and clean room. I would love to return to this place once more.
Scored out of 10, guest rating 8.0
Very good - What previous guests thought, 215 reviews
Price from
US$214.20
1 night, 2 adults
See all 590 hotels in Mombasa South Coast

Most booked hotels in Mombasa South Coast in the past month

See all

Mombasa South Coast's best hotels with breakfast

  • Scored out of 10, guest rating 8.0
    Very good - What previous guests thought, 215 reviews

    Situated in Diani Beach, a few steps from Diani Beach, Safari Beach Hotel features accommodation with an outdoor swimming pool, free private parking, a garden and a shared lounge.

    From US$147 per night
  • Scored out of 10, guest rating 8.8
    Fabulous - What previous guests thought, 214 reviews

    Situated in Diani Beach, 3.9 km from Leisure Lodge Golf Club, Seaclusion Diani features accommodation with an outdoor swimming pool, free private parking, a garden and a shared lounge.

    From US$108.30 per night
  • Scored out of 10, guest rating 8.1
    Very good - What previous guests thought, 412 reviews

    Soul Breeze Beach Resort, located on Diani Beach, features a restaurant and free WiFi. The area is popular for windsurfing, snorkeling and diving.

    From US$83 per night
  • Scored out of 10, guest rating 8.2
    Very good - What previous guests thought, 386 reviews

    Featuring free WiFi, PrideInn Hotel Diani offers accommodation in Diani Beach. The hotel has an outdoor pool, and guests can enjoy a meal at the restaurant or a drink at the bar.

    From US$124.20 per night
  • Scored out of 10, guest rating 8.0
    Very good - What previous guests thought, 146 reviews

    Just 30 km south of Mombasa, African Dream Cottages - Diani Beach is situated in Diani close to the beach. It offers an outdoor pool, restaurant and a bar.

    From US$80 per night
  • Scored out of 10, guest rating 8.1
    Very good - What previous guests thought, 190 reviews

    Overlooking the Indian Ocean, Blue Marlin Beach Resort is a beachfront property that features an outdoor pool and a tropical garden with palm trees.

  • Scored out of 10, guest rating 8.0
    Very good - What previous guests thought, 41 reviews

    Situated in Msambweni, a few steps from Msambweni Beach, YU Resort features accommodation with an outdoor swimming pool, free private parking, a garden and a private beach area.

    From US$169.65 per night
  • Scored out of 10, guest rating 7.8
    Good - What previous guests thought, 563 reviews

    Set on Diani Beach, Papillon Lagoon Reef features an outdoor pool, beach bar and restaurant terrace all overlooking the Indian Ocean.

    From US$230 per night

Budget hotels in Mombasa South Coast

  • Scored out of 10, guest rating 8.7
    Fabulous - What previous guests thought, 23 reviews

    Set in Diani Beach, 300 metres from Galu Beach, Blessing Holiday Homes - Diani Beach offers accommodation with an outdoor swimming pool, free private parking, a private beach area and a shared lounge.

    From US$48.60 per night
  • Scored out of 10, guest rating 8.3
    Very good - What previous guests thought, 42 reviews

    Set in Diani Beach, 3.5 km from Leisure Lodge Golf Club, Casamia Suites offers accommodation with a restaurant, free private parking and a bar. This 5-star hotel offers free WiFi.

    From US$80 per night
  • Set in Diani Beach, 1.5 km from Diani Beach, Malaika Gardens resort offers accommodation with a garden, free private parking, a terrace and a restaurant. This 4-star hotel offers room service.

    From US$60 per night
  • Scored out of 10, guest rating 10.0
    Exceptional - What previous guests thought, 2 reviews

    Situated in Diani Beach, 600 metres from Diani Beach, The Safiya Hotel, Diani Beach features accommodation with an outdoor swimming pool, free private parking, a shared lounge and a terrace.

    From US$72 per night
  • Scored out of 10, guest rating 3.0
    Poor - What previous guests thought, 2 reviews

    Set in Diani Beach, within 3.3 km of Leisure Lodge Golf Club and 4.6 km of Colobus Conservation, Seabreeze Haven offers accommodation with a garden and free WiFi throughout the property as well as...

    From US$57.80 per night
  • Scored out of 10, guest rating 7.6
    Good - What previous guests thought, 13 reviews

    Located in Diani Beach, 4 km from Leisure Lodge Golf Club, Glory Ocean Villas - Diani provides accommodation with an outdoor swimming pool, free private parking, a garden and barbecue facilities.

    From US$47 per night
  • Scored out of 10, guest rating 9.6
    Exceptional - What previous guests thought, 830 reviews

    Situated on the Indian Ocean along the white sandy Diani Beach, Ocean Village Club offers guests a tranquil haven.

  • Scored out of 10, guest rating 9.8
    Exceptional - What previous guests thought, 15 reviews

    Situated in Ukunda, 2.8 km from Colobus Conservation, Babylon Gardens Diani features accommodation with a garden, free private parking, a shared lounge and a terrace.

Hotels in Mombasa South Coast that you can book without a credit card

  • Situated in Diani Beach, a few steps from Kinondo Shwari Beach, Kinondo Poa Beach Resort features accommodation with an outdoor swimming pool, free private parking, a garden and a shared lounge.

    From US$195 per night
  • Scored out of 10, guest rating 6.0
    Pleasant - What previous guests thought, 2 reviews

    Set in Magutu, 5.9 km from Leisure Lodge Golf Club, Millennium Park Hotel - Diani offers accommodation with a garden, free private parking, a shared lounge and a terrace.

    From US$21.72 per night
  • Scored out of 10, guest rating 4.5
    Disappointing - What previous guests thought, 4 reviews

    Located in Diani Beach, 3.3 km from Leisure Lodge Golf Club, Coastal Comfort Hotel provides accommodation with a garden, free private parking, a terrace and a bar.

    From US$22.95 per night
  • Scored out of 10, guest rating 9.2
    Superb - What previous guests thought, 6 reviews

    Located in Diani Beach, 1.2 km from Diani Beach, Skippers - Adults only provides accommodation with free bikes, free private parking, an outdoor swimming pool and a fitness centre.

  • Scored out of 10, guest rating 9.3
    Superb - What previous guests thought, 55 reviews

    Situated along the sandy Diani Beach, The Maji Beach Boutique Hotel features an outdoor and indoor pool, a restaurant and poolside bar. It also offers a fitness centre and massage services.

    From US$561.60 per night
  • Scored out of 10, guest rating 8.3
    Very good - What previous guests thought, 509 reviews

    Facing the beachfront, Eleven Pearl Boutique Hotel & Spa offers 4-star accommodation in Diani Beach and features an outdoor swimming pool, fitness centre and garden.

    From US$149 per night
  • Kaya Kwetu

    Hotel in Msambweni
    No credit card needed
    Scored out of 10, guest rating 10.0
    Exceptional - What previous guests thought, 3 reviews

    Situated in Msambweni, 20 km from Kaya Kinondo Sacred Forest, Kaya Kwetu features accommodation with free bikes, free private parking, an outdoor swimming pool and a garden.

  • Galu Inn

    Hotel in Diani Beach
    No credit card needed
    Scored out of 10, guest rating 6.1
    Pleasant - What previous guests thought, 39 reviews

    Set in Diani Beach, 3.8 km from Colobus Conservation, Galu Inn offers accommodation with a fitness centre, free private parking, a garden and a shared lounge.

FAQs about hotels in Mombasa South Coast

Planning a trip? Get inspired by reviews of cities in Mombasa South Coast

  • 10.0

    Thank you so much for hosting us!

    Thank you so much for hosting us! We truly enjoyed our stay — everything was just perfect. Your place was clean, comfortable, and had everything we needed. We especially appreciated the peaceful atmosphere Your attention to detail and warm communication really made us feel welcome. We’ll definitely recommend your place to others and hope to come back again in the future!
    Guest review by
    Omondi
  • 10.0

    Its a nice place with a beautiful beach with clear blue...

    Its a nice place with a beautiful beach with clear blue water. Water in the apartments are however salty, I assume its because of the beach surrounding the area. Food and activities are expensive around this area.
    Guest review by
    Ayomide
    Nigeria
  • 10.0

    Beautiful white sandy beaches and lovely place for...

    Beautiful white sandy beaches and lovely place for snorkeling and other water activities. Everything you need closeby in the town of Diani or Ukunda. great restaurants all around with good food quality and taste. Friendly and helpfull people.
    Guest review by
    Roelof
    Netherlands
  • 10.0

    Perfect.

    Perfect. I wrote a previous outstanding review but Booking.com only posted my two comments from “suggested improvements”, which were inconsequential but gave a negative impression. The property was lovely, steps from an amazing white sandy beach fringed with coconut palms. I loved lolling on the comfy cushions on the roof terrace in the evenings. Cecilia who looked after us was amazing and a great cook. Her fish curries were to die for. The bed was comfy and the mosquito nets a great asset. The community pool was well maintained with a fabulous on site masseuse, Habiba. Amazing relaxing vacation would highly recommend.
    Guest review by
    Geraldine
    United Kingdom
  • 10.0

    Diani beach is a great place to chill, relax, swim in warm...

    Diani beach is a great place to chill, relax, swim in warm ocean waters. Diani beach has a vibrant and eclectic nightlife , for those who want it. Getting around by tuk-tuk taxi is cheap and easy, the people are fab, But . . . don't go in May, or early June, it is very very rainy! December to March are best, Jan & Feb dryest by far. Enjoy.
    Guest review by
    Tim
    Kenya
  • 10.0

    Ukunda is a great place to visit with family and also...

    Ukunda is a great place to visit with family and also friends.The best place to watch the sunset on Kongo river and the beach is clean with white sand. We very much enjoyed each morning watching the monkeys jump around in the trees surrounding us Also amazing food at the estuary with very good price and friendly customer service. Overall : A beautiful 👌🏾 , friendly and peaceful place to be.
    Guest review by
    Joy
    United Kingdom
  • 10.0

    amazing beach, white, clean most times, palm trees. exactly...

    amazing beach, white, clean most times, palm trees. exactly like in paradise, snorkelling, windsurfing, jetski, sand bank walks were available we ate mostly in the main restaurant of Neptune Palm Boutique and Spa. But I can also recommend Sands Nomad or Alibaba restaurant.
    Guest review by
    Yvonne
    Uganda
  • 10.0

    Mostly private resorts however not far from Diani and...

    Mostly private resorts however not far from Diani and accessible from Mombasa. The Likoni Ferry (which is the only way from Mombasa Island to the south) can take some time to cross- we took almost three hours when we first arrived.
    Guest review by
    Joash
    India
  • 8.0

    Diani is a must see while visiting Kenya.

    Diani is a must see while visiting Kenya. Just make sure you pick your dates well. We visited Diani in April which was the start of the raining season but it was hot. The dry season runs from August to December and I can only imagine how hot it can get. Many resorts don't have A/C but portable fans in rooms. It helps but the rooms are still hot. Bring insect repellent sprays as insects and mosquitoes are around. Plenty of activities to do. Wasani day trip is a must do, camel/horse rides along the beach, sunset in Congo river, glassboat rides, jet ski, kite surfing etc. Be ready to negotiate anything you buy as the locals have the tendency to overcharge foreigners. Also there is a small splash place for kids. It is not as big and elaborate as the big theme parks but it helps keep the kids busy and distracted.
    Guest review by
    Anonymous
  • 6.0

    Ukunda itself is full of different kind of problems, but if...

    Ukunda itself is full of different kind of problems, but if we specifically talk about Diani, situation is different. Seaview access hotels are in general above average except, Flamboyant, Safari Beach and Seabreeze of which have many issues. Pricing 80$ to 500$ US. Then in Galu beach lies horrible trap places like this ghastly Coconut Village with incompetent teenagers left as managers. The second strip hotels are passable with pricing 35$ to 120$, but usually lack service ability and professional staff. The beach is very beautiful, but people around hotels hustling bring the experience down even bad.
    Guest review by
    MPENZI
    Finland